<p>Prior to Rockd, answering the question &ldquo;What kind of rock am I standing on?&rdquo; was a complicated process that might have involved searching for USGS or local survey maps, downloading PDFs, and attempting to reconcile your location on them. Using&nbsp;<a href="https://macrostrat.org/map" rel="noopener ugc nofollow" target="_blank">Macrostrat&rsquo;s geologic map database</a>, Rockd is able to synthesize the underlying data of over 140 (and counting!) geologic maps from all over the world to provide you with a high level summary of your location that includes the age, rock type, and stratigraphic name (if available) of your current location. Additionally, Rockd draws on data from other databases to provide you information about sedimentary basins and physiographic divisions, as well as extremely high resolution elevation data derived from&nbsp;<a href="http://www2.jpl.nasa.gov/srtm/" rel="noopener ugc nofollow" target="_blank">SRTM</a>,&nbsp;<a href="http://topotools.cr.usgs.gov/gmted_viewer/" rel="noopener ugc nofollow" target="_blank">GMTED</a>,&nbsp;<a href="https://nationalmap.gov/elevation.html" rel="noopener ugc nofollow" target="_blank">NED</a>, and&nbsp;<a href="https://www.ngdc.noaa.gov/mgg/global/" rel="noopener ugc nofollow" target="_blank">ETOPO1</a>&nbsp;digital elevation models served up by&nbsp;<a href="https://mapzen.com/" rel="noopener ugc nofollow" target="_blank">Mapzen</a>. This provides you with a much higher resolution vertical accuracy than that provided by the GPS in your phone alone.</p> <p><a href="https://medium.com/@RockdApp/8-reasons-to-use-rockd-2fa7668fbb25"><strong>Read More</strong></a></p>
